Mexican Wedding Cakes

Some people also call these Russian Tea Cookies. I make these around the Christmas holidays.

l/4 cup confections sugar
1 cup soft butter
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/4 cup sifted flour
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 cup finely chopped walnuts


Mix thoroughly 1 cup soft butter and vanilla. Sift together flour and salt and add to butter mixture. Add chopped walnuts. CHILL DOUGH. Roll into 1 inch balls. Bake until set but not brown. While still warm roll in confectioners sugar. Handle carefully.


Bake at 400 degrees 10-12 minutes.
